Alright so first off holy shit can this guy write a hook. Whatever I say after this let my first statement be that I got reeled into even the few tracks I ended up disliking almost immediately, so he certainly has a knack for song-craft in that respect. Other than the hip-hop guest spot (which felt very odd. not bad just out of place) the album was fairly varied but still stayed within it's own comfort zone, which isn't a bad thing at all; Beaudreau knows what he's good at and does it very well; as a consequence the album did feel rather formulaic at times, but even if it did feel like Beaudreau was following his own songwriting handbook for every track, he spun it a different way each time, as a result there aren't (at least IMO) any real stand-out tracks, but the album excels in it's consistency (only dropping around the early middle). Only other qualm I can think of is it felt overproduced on a few tracks. But final analysis? I dug it. Great pick Rocky Smile
